If you have finished college recently, you should look for a good health coverage. If you are currently employed, you may be eligible for your employer's insurance plans. Other options include personal insurance plans, as well as being included on your parents' health insurance plan if you are below 26.
Check your prescription each year. Sometimes, insurance companies change which medications they cover. When re-enrollment time comes around, you should always check to make sure your medication is covered. If you take a medication daily that is not covered anymore by your insurer, you may need to find a new insurance company -- fast.
To save the most money possible on health insurance premiums, consider catastrophic coverage instead of a more comprehensive one. Unlike comprehensive insurance, catastrophic coverage has less coverage for routine care, and will only cover "big ticket" costs.
Expect your health insurance policy to have loopholes in it. Read the policy through and through, so you know what it does and doesn't cover. Resign yourself to the fact that certain procedures or medications is definitely not covered if that is the case.
If you or your family has vision problems, you will want to consider coverage for this. The insurance covers a share of check ups and eyeglass or contact purchases. You are not essential to carry vision insurance, and it may be cheaper in the long run to not have this coverage.
